Computational chemogenomics (CG) models benefit from inductive transfer (IT) more than explicit learning (EL) from protein data. Explicit learning did not outperform IT-enhanced models in predicting drug activity or deorphanization challenges. Protein descriptor research needs improvement for EL benefits.
